Description
One rainy day, college student Mitsutomi encounters the injured patissier Seyama. Despite thinking that it would be better not to get involved and that they wouldn’t meet again, Mitsutomi thrusts a bandaid into his face before taking his leave. Nevertheless, they coincidentally reunite a few days later. Furthermore, he comes to realize that the wound he received is from his lover..?

Sumiya Kei's stories shine best when they're suffused with humor and light-hearted teenage angst (take Hana Tokidoki Kuma, for instance). This was very far from that, and perhaps that's why it turned into the mess it is; the first few chapters make it seem like the manga will treat its core conceit of abuse/domestic violence with emotional gravitas, but ultimately this peters out into an unsatisfying romance between the main couple. If I'm being generous, I'd say she was attempting to inject realism while keeping the narrative grounded in a "traditional" happy ending, but as it is the characters change personality so fast it gives me whiplash: Mitsutomi ends up coming off as psychotic and Haru like a glutton for punishment. I love Sumiya Kei's art but even I can't overlook the plot when it's this unerringly bad.

Between the lying, the breaches of consent, and the physical abuse, this story is a huge mess. Pushing a domestic abuse victim into the wall, then smashing your fist next to their head, because you choose to believe their abusive ex-lover and won't even hear out the person you allegedly love? Nope, nope, GTFO. There's realism, there's angst, and then there's...whatever the mangaka was trying to do with this.
I just...nothing redeems this story, not even the (passable) art. There's no one sympathetic in this—not even the abuse victim, because he ends up with a man who may be better than the others he's dated, but is still the type to punch a wall when he gets angry, then tearfully claim to want to "save" the victim (you know, just like all the other abusers did). Oh, and he also apparently needs to ask his university-aged friends if hitting your partner is a bad thing, because that's what we're working with here.
This is one of those stories in which the happy ending is actually dark as hell and not happy at all...except it ended up like this by accident.
